#ea656d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ea656d is composed of 91.8% red, 39.6%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.8%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 356.4 degrees, a saturation of 76% and a lightness of 65.7%. #ea656d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cada with #d50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

Shades and Tints of #ea656d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fdeff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ea656d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ada2a2 is the less saturated color, while #fe515b is the most saturated one.
